How to make HTTP requests while handing incoming requests

I'm trying to build off the Files.idr example, and just wondering, any idea how while handling a http request, i can make an http request, then use that while responding?
I know in javascript this would involve some kind of promises/callbacks/bind, but i can't work out how that would translate to tyttp.
I'm trying something like this:

extraReq :
  Error e
  => HasIO io
  => Context me u v h1 s StringHeaders a b
  -> io $ Context me u v h1 Status StringHeaders a (Publisher IO e Buffer)
extraReq ctx = do
  putStrLn "extraReq"
  https <- requireHTTPS
  x <- getHttps https "https://jsonplaceholder.typicode.com/todos/1" $ \res => do
        putStrLn res.statusCode
        onData res putStrLn
        -- TODO somehow use this when responding to calls to /extraReq
  text "extraReq" ctx >>= status OK

The getHttps is pretty much the same as your HTTP.get. You can find the full file here. Ideally the text "extraReq" ctx >>= status OK would be nested where the TODO is.

Not sure i'm explaining this well, so let me know if you need more details.
